The Speed and Efficiency of 5G Technology

The implementation of 5G technology has revolutionized communication networks by providing unprecedented speed and efficiency. With data transfer rates up to 10 Gbps, 5G enables users to download and upload content at lightning-fast speeds, making tasks such as streaming high-definition videos or conducting video conferences seamless and lag-free. This rapid transmission of data is powered by the higher frequency bands used in 5G networks, allowing for greater bandwidth and reduced latency compared to its predecessors.

Moreover, the efficiency of 5G technology is evident in its ability to support a massive number of connected devices within a network. This increased capacity is crucial in a world where the Internet of Things (IoT) is becoming more prevalent, as it ensures that all devices can maintain a stable and reliable connection simultaneously. The low latency of 5G further enhances efficiency by enabling real-time communication, paving the way for innovations in technologies like autonomous vehicles, remote surgeries, and augmented reality applications.

Enhanced Connectivity and Coverage with 5G

The deployment of 5G technology is driving a significant advancement in connectivity and coverage, offering users seamless access to high-speed internet across various devices and locations. With its enhanced capability to support a large number of connected devices simultaneously, 5G is revolutionizing the way we communicate and interact with the digital world.

Moreover, 5G networks are designed to provide broader coverage, reaching remote areas that previously had limited access to high-speed internet. This expanded coverage not only benefits individuals but also plays a crucial role in enabling businesses to operate more efficiently and competitively in an increasingly digital landscape.

What is the significance of 5G technology in communication networks?

5G technology represents the next generation of wireless communication networks, offering faster speeds, lower latency, and increased capacity for connecting more devices simultaneously.

How does 5G technology improve connectivity and coverage?

5G technology utilizes higher frequency bands and advanced antenna technology to provide enhanced connectivity and wider coverage, ensuring a more reliable and seamless network experience for users.

Will 5G technology replace existing 4G networks completely?

While 5G technology is expected to eventually replace 4G networks, the transition may take time as infrastructure and devices adapt to the new technology. 4G networks will still be utilized alongside 5G in the near future.

What are some potential applications of 5G technology beyond improved connectivity?

5G technology opens up possibilities for various applications such as autonomous vehicles, IoT devices, augmented reality, virtual reality, and remote surgery, thanks to its high speed, low latency, and capacity for handling massive amounts of data.

How will the adoption of 5G technology impact industries and businesses?

Industries and businesses stand to benefit from faster data transfer speeds, lower latency, and increased network capacity provided by 5G technology, leading to greater efficiency, productivity, and innovation in various sectors.
